About Green Sandalwood
The symbolism of wearing a green sandalwood bead bracelet is rich and multifaceted, often drawing from cultural, aesthetic, and personal beliefs. Here are some common interpretations:
-
Connection to Nature
Green sandalwood, with its natural and often earthy tones, is seen as a way to stay connected to nature. Wearing it can serve as a reminder of the natural world and the importance of maintaining a harmonious relationship with the environment. -
Spiritual and Emotional Healing
Similar to other types of wood, green sandalwood is believed to have healing properties. It is thought to help in alleviating stress, anxiety, and promoting emotional well-being. The act of wearing it can act as a form of spiritual grounding, helping individuals feel more centered and balanced. -
Aesthetic and Cultural Significance
Green sandalwood beads are often appreciated for their aesthetic appeal. The unique patterns and colors can add a touch of elegance and sophistication to one's appearance. In some cultures, wearing such beads is also a way to express one's cultural heritage and identity. -
Protection and Positive Energy
In various traditions, green sandalwood is considered to have protective qualities. It is believed to ward off negative energies and bring positive vibrations to the wearer. This makes it a popular choice for those seeking a sense of protection and well-being. -
Personal Growth and Development
Wearing green sandalwood beads can also symbolize a journey of personal growth. The process of handling and caring for the beads over time can be seen as a metaphor for nurturing one's own development and inner strength.
In summary:
Wearing a green sandalwood bead bracelet is a meaningful practice that combines a connection to nature, spiritual and emotional healing, cultural significance, protection, and personal growth. It is more than just an accessory; it is a symbol of harmony, well-being, and personal journey.

About Agate
Agate is one of the earliest gemstones used by humans and is regarded as a "protective amulet." Its core symbolism revolves around "protection," representing peace and smoothness, warding off bad luck, calming the mind, and bringing good fortune. Agate has a high hardness, making it durable and easy to preserve. It is often given as a gift between couples and friends, symbolizing "lasting emotions and unwavering commitment."
Agate is available in various colors, including red, black, white, green, and yellow.
